Transaction 85c13259d38f46c28ecb9ce9d3a78584a5e405b5b3686d5f6becbe02a82619a6
1 Input
1 Output
-
85c13259d38f46c28ecb9ce9d3a78584a5e405b5b3686d5f6becbe02a82619a6:0
- value
- 830274
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18dafabe085ed3db548e3f58e8e1f3d6224266ff OP_EQUAL
- address
- 33xSU7BijwvCHSbE161DmbET88JkVXqgpM